Which City is Right for You?
Schenectady leads in median household income at $100,485, while schenectady offers more affordable housing with a median home price of $321,835. On public safety, Lexington is safer with a violent crime rate of 223 per 100,000 residents, compared to 434 in Schenectady. Schenectady has a lower unemployment rate at 2.3%, and Schenectady has cleaner air (PM2.5 avg 8.1 µg/m³).
